The whispers of a financial revolution have grown into a roar, and at its heart beats the powerful, decentralized pulse of blockchain technology. For many, the word "blockchain" is inextricably linked with the volatile, exhilarating world of c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um. While these digital currencies are indeed the most visible manifestations of blockchain's potential, they represent merely the tip of a colossal iceberg, hinting at a much deeper, more profound transformation in how we conceive of, acquire, and manage wealth. Blockchain, at its core, is a distributed, immutable ledger that records transactions across a network of computers. This revolutionary architecture offers transparency, security, and efficiency that traditional financial systems often struggle to match. It's not just about digital coins; it's about reimagining ownership, democratizing access, and empowering individuals with unprecedented control over their financial destinies.

Consider the concept of asset ownership. For centuries, owning anything of significant value—real estate, art, company shares—has involved a complex web of intermediaries: banks, brokers, lawyers, and government registries. These entities, while necessary for established systems, introduce friction, cost, and potential for error or manipulation. Blockchain offers a compelling alternative through tokenization. Imagine fractionalizing a piece of prime real estate into thousands of digital tokens, each representing a tiny fraction of ownership. These tokens can then be bought, sold, and traded on a blockchain, opening up investment opportunities to a much wider audience and providing liquidity to assets that were once stubbornly illiquid. This isn't a distant sci-fi dream; it's a rapidly developing reality. The ability to represent virtually any asset—from a vintage wine collection to a future royalty stream from a song—as a digital token on a blockchain fundamentally alters the landscape of wealth accumulation. It democratizes access, allowing individuals with modest capital to participate in markets previously exclusive to the ultra-wealthy. Furthermore, it allows for greater transparency in ownership and transaction history, reducing the risk of fraud and disputes.

Beyond traditional assets, blockchain is birthing entirely new forms of wealth. Non-fungible tokens (NFTs), while initially gaining notoriety for digital art and collectibles, represent a much broader paradigm shift. NFTs are unique digital assets, each with its own distinct identity and ownership record on the blockchain. This allows for the verifiable ownership of digital creations, from music and videos to in-game items and even virtual land in metaverse environments. As the digital realm becomes increasingly intertwined with our physical lives, the ability to own and trade unique digital assets is becoming a significant avenue for wealth creation. Think of digital artists earning royalties on every resale of their work, or gamers building valuable inventories of in-game assets that can be traded for real-world value. This is not just about speculation; it’s about establishing ownership in a digital-first world, a concept that will only grow in importance.

The advent of Decentralized Finance (DeFi) further amplifies blockchain's potential as a wealth tool. DeFi aims to recreate traditional financial services—lending, borrowing, trading, insurance—on a decentralized, blockchain-based infrastructure, free from the control of central authorities. Instead of relying on banks, users interact directly with smart contracts, self-executing agreements that automate financial transactions. This disintermediation can lead to lower fees, higher yields on savings, and more accessible credit. For individuals seeking to grow their wealth, DeFi offers innovative ways to earn passive income through staking cryptocurrencies, providing liquidity to decentralized exchanges, or participating in yield farming protocols. These mechanisms, while carrying their own risks and requiring a degree of technical understanding, present opportunities for returns that can significantly outperform traditional savings accounts or low-yield investments. The transparency of blockchain ensures that all transactions and protocol rules are publicly verifiable, fostering a level of trust that can be hard to find in opaque traditional financial systems.

Moreover, blockchain technology is poised to streamline and secure cross-border transactions, a critical aspect of global wealth management. International money transfers and remittances are often bogged down by high fees, slow processing times, and currency conversion complexities. Blockchain-based payment systems can facilitate near-instantaneous, low-cost transfers of value across borders, making it easier for individuals to send money to family, receive payments for freelance work, or invest in global markets. This efficiency not only saves money but also opens up new economic opportunities for individuals and businesses operating in a globalized economy. For those managing assets across different countries, the ability to move value seamlessly and affordably is a significant advantage. The underlying immutability of the blockchain ledger means that once a transaction is recorded, it cannot be altered, providing a secure and transparent record of all financial movements, which is invaluable for auditing and financial planning.

The concept of "play-to-earn" gaming, powered by blockchain and NFTs, is another emerging area where individuals can actively generate wealth through engagement. In these games, players can earn cryptocurrency and unique digital assets (NFTs) by completing tasks, winning battles, or contributing to the game's ecosystem. These earned assets can then be traded on marketplaces, generating real-world income. While the sustainability and long-term viability of individual play-to-earn titles can vary, the underlying principle of incentivizing engagement and rewarding participation with tangible value is a powerful new model for economic activity. It blurs the lines between entertainment and income generation, opening up new avenues for individuals to leverage their time and skills.

Understanding the Crypto Space

The crypto space is vast and multifaceted, encompassing everything from blockchain technology to various cryptocurrencies, decentralized finance (DeFi) platforms, and more. To thrive in this niche, you need to have a solid grasp of these concepts. Familiarize yourself with the basics of blockchain, the different types of cryptocurrencies, and the latest trends and technologies shaping the industry.

Types of Content Creation Jobs

Crypto Blogging: Blogging is one of the most accessible entry points for content creators in the crypto space. You can write articles about market analysis, cryptocurrency news, how-to guides, or personal experiences with different cryptocurrencies. Platforms like Medium, WordPress, and specialized crypto blogs are great places to start.

Crypto Journalism: If you have a knack for investigative reporting and a keen interest in the intricacies of the crypto world, crypto journalism might be your calling. This involves in-depth research and writing about major events, policy changes, and technological advancements in the crypto space.

Social Media Management: Social media is a powerful tool for reaching a wider audience. Part-time jobs in this area involve creating and managing content for crypto-related social media accounts. This includes writing posts, creating engaging visuals, and interacting with followers to build a community around your brand or the crypto industry.

Video Content Creation: With the rise of YouTube and other video platforms, creating video content related to crypto has become increasingly popular. This can range from educational videos explaining complex concepts to reviews and analysis of new crypto projects.

Podcasting: For those who are great at storytelling and have a flair for the dramatic, starting a crypto podcast can be a fulfilling way to share your knowledge and insights with a global audience.

Skills Required

To succeed in part-time content creation jobs in the crypto space, you'll need a blend of skills that include:

Writing Proficiency: Strong writing skills are non-negotiable. Whether you're blogging, managing social media, or creating video scripts, your ability to communicate complex ideas clearly and engagingly is crucial.

Research Skills: Crypto is a field that's constantly changing, so you need to be able to stay updated with the latest news and developments. Strong research skills will help you provide accurate and timely information.

Technical Knowledge: A basic understanding of blockchain technology and various cryptocurrencies is essential. While you don't need to be an expert, having foundational knowledge will help you create more informed and credible content.

SEO Knowledge: To ensure your content reaches a wider audience, having some understanding of search engine optimization (SEO) can be incredibly beneficial. This includes knowing how to use keywords effectively, creating compelling meta descriptions, and understanding how to optimize images and other media.

Getting Started

If you're just starting out, here are some steps to help you get on your way:

Build a Portfolio: Create a portfolio showcasing your best work. This can include blog posts, social media posts, videos, or any other content you've created. A well-rounded portfolio will help potential clients or employers see your range of skills.

Network: Join crypto-related online communities, forums, and social media groups. Networking can open doors to new opportunities and provide valuable insights into the industry.

Freelance Platforms: Websites like Upwork, Fiverr, and Freelancer are great places to find freelance content creation jobs in the crypto space. Create a compelling profile highlighting your skills and experience.

Specialize: While it's great to have a broad range of skills, specializing in a particular area of crypto content creation can make you more attractive to potential clients. Whether it's DeFi, NFTs, or blockchain technology, finding a niche can help you stand out.

Stay Updated: Crypto is a fast-moving industry. Make it a habit to stay updated with the latest news, trends, and technological advancements. This will not only help you create better content but also keep you informed about potential opportunities.
